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included Pleasant Hill Apartments

What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in Pleasant Hill?

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in Pleasant Hill is at Brockway Court Apartments listed at $1,300.

How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included Pleasant Hill Apartment?

The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in Pleasant Hill is $1,658.

What is the largest Utilities Included Pleasant Hill Apartment for rent?

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in Pleasant Hill is a 1,200 square feet unit starting from $1,300 at Brockway Court Apartments.

What is the average size for Pleasant Hill Utilities Included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Utilities Included rental in Pleasant Hill is currently at 621 sq ft.
